First, assess your needs. Frankfort Heights experiences all four seasons, so consider storing winter gear like coats and holiday decorations during warmer months, and summer items like patio furniture when it gets cold. This seasonal rotation keeps your home clutter-free. Measure your storage room dimensions to plan effectively—many local facilities in Illinois offer units of various sizes, but knowing your space ensures you don't pay for more than you need. For example, a 5x5 unit might suffice for boxes and small furniture, while larger items from a home renovation project could require a 10x10 space.
Next, prioritize organization. Use sturdy, labeled boxes and shelving units to maximize vertical space, which is especially helpful in Frankfort Heights where basements or garages might double as storage rooms. Group similar items together, such as tools from your backyard projects or keepsakes from community events. This not only makes retrieval easier but also protects your belongings from damage. Consider climate-controlled options if you're storing sensitive items like electronics or documents, as Illinois humidity can fluctuate throughout the year.
Security is key for peace of mind. When choosing a storage room in Frankfort Heights, look for features like 24/7 surveillance, secure locks, and well-lit facilities. Many local providers offer these amenities to ensure your items are safe. Additionally, create an inventory list to track what you've stored—this simple step can save you from rummaging through boxes later.
